Donald Trump Asks Fyre Festival’s Billy McFarland For Help w/ Recruiting Rappers For Presidential Campaign + DNC Responds
Billy McFarland, best known for the disastrous Fyre Festival in 2017, has been connecting rappers with Donald Trump’s 2024 presidential campaign.
The 32-year-old convicted felon reportedly facilitated a meeting between Detroit rapper Icewear Vezzo and Donald Trump. He also connected Brooklyn rappers Sheff G and Sleepy Hallow to a campaign rally in The Bronx.

So far, Billy McFarland has helped link rappers with Donald Trump at least twice.

Billy McFarland was convicted of wire fraud and sentenced to six years in prison for defrauding investors and ticket buyers of the Fyre Festival. Promoted as a luxurious event in the Bahamas, the festival turned into a fiasco due to inadequate food, shelter, and entertainment, leaving attendees stranded and furious.

In response to the news of McFarland assisting Donald Trump’s 2024 presidential campaign, the Democratic National Committee’s (DNC) Rapid Response Director, Alex Floyd, issued a scathing statement:
“There is nothing more on brand for a convicted felon like Donald Trump than recruiting another convicted felon to join his campaign just in time for the Republican National Convention, which is shaping up to be just as much of a dumpster fire as Fyre Fest. Billy McFarland is joining a long list of fraudsters working for Trump’s campaign to rip off the American people – so while Trump wants to disparage the beautiful city of Milwaukee and lie about his law and order agenda, next week he’ll be the one responsible for flooding the city with convicted con artists and convicts.”
Trump’s campaign has seen endorsements from several hip-hop figures, including Waka Flocka Flame, Amber Rose, Benny The Butcher, Sexyy Red, and Lil Wayne, among others.

This PR strategy suggests that Trump’s team aims to broaden its appeal among Black voters by having rappers endorse the former president, who is twice-impeached and now convicted of numerous felonies.
